Critical skills operators with U.S. Marine Corps Forces, Special Operations Command, use their target language to explain weapon nomenclature and safety to their instructors during the Foreign Internal Defense event at the Marine Raider Training Center on Stone Bay, Marine Corps Base Camp Lejeune, N.C., Sept. 7, 2017. The FID event allows CSOs to use their newly acquired language skills in a controlled environment, and practice mission-required objectives before being sent down range.
